Orakelknochen-Schrift
甲骨文,又称契文、龟甲文字、殷墟文字[1]、甲骨卜辞,为商朝晚期王室用于占卜记事而在龟甲或兽骨上契刻的文字,是中国乃至于整个东亚已知最早的成体系的成熟文字。商代文字上承原始刻符号,下启西周文字,是汉字发展的关键形态。现成熟的今文字或说楷书即由商代文字渐渐演变而来。除了甲骨文,商代文字也包括商代金文,是通常比甲骨文更正式的书体。
